Objectives:This study aimed to establish the concept of overcoming exhaustion,providing a reference basis for nursing management and conducting related nursing research.Methods:Liehr and Smith’s three-phase,nine-step concept-building process was used to create the concept of overcoming exhaustion.The nine steps were as follows:1)write a practice story;2)name the emerging concept;3)select a theoretical lens;4)link concept to literature;5)gather a concept story;6)identify final core qualities;7)formulate concept definition;8)create a concept model;and 9)specify the concept building synthesis.Results:The concept of overcoming exhaustion was identified based on the elements of a practice story,the life experiences of nurses who struggle with the demands of caring for their patients,their families,and themselves.The theory of self-transcendence was then recognized as the theoretical lens from which to ground the concept.The core qualities,despair and moments of calmness,were derived from the literature and confirmed through a concept story.A definition of the concept integrating the core qualities was formed:overcoming exhaustion involves realizing moments of calmness amidst despair.A model was created to demonstrate the relationship between core qualities,despair,and moments of calmness.Conclusions:The concept of overcoming exhaustion was developed and,through the concept-building process,was defined as realizing moments of calmness amidst despair.By identifying the complexities of overcoming exhaustion,this work lays the foundation for a future research program to develop understanding and interventions that support nurse well-being in the context of ongoing personal and professional demands. 展开更多

In Chinese medicine, emotional disorders and mental illnesses are classified as emotion-will (Qing Zhi) disorders. Emotion-will, i.e. seven emotions (Qi Qing: happiness, anger, anxiety, pensiveness, sorrow, fear, and fright) and five wills (Wu Zhi: happiness, anger, thinking, sorrow, and fear), play a basic role in the onset, progress and prognosis of almost all diseases, not only the mental illnesses. The emotion-will overcoming therapy (EWOT) is defined as a psychological approach that a therapist employs single or multiple emotions to overcome and eliminate patients’ abnormal morbid emotions and to heal mind-body disorders derived from the abnormality. EWOT lays a foundation for the philosophical foundation of Chinese medicine, i.e. Yin and Yang, and five elements, which is believed to be the most commonly utilized and effective modality in dealing with mental illnesses. This essay covers the origin and development, underlying mechanism, clinical application, basic researches of emotion-will system and EWOT and the comparison with conventional therapies. Thus, EWOT could draw more attention in the field of psychology and spread in clinical practice. 展开更多

"Reverse transmission mechanism" is a deep-seated problem in China's economy.Understanding it is the key to unraveling the interaction among China's growth mechanism,cycles and policy options.In the new millennium,great changes have occurred in the economic environment and the "reverse transmission mechanism" has shown that it works in different ways.From this approach,this paper concludes that "welfare and administrative spending rigidity" after 2000 has a stronger feature of "reverse transmission," which forces China's economy onto a path of unsustainable expansion.To seek sustainable growth,new reverse transmissions of welfare and administrative spending must be broken.In light of the present phase of development,only by adjusting administrative costs and welfare spending can we balance development,transform the growth pattern,and embark on a sustainable path. 展开更多

Catastrophic forgetting describes the fact that machine learning models will likely forget the knowledge of previously learned tasks after the learning process of a new one.It is a vital problem in the continual learning scenario and recently has attracted tremendous concern across different communities.We explore the catastrophic forgetting phenomena in the context of quantum machine learning.It is found that,similar to those classical learning models based on neural networks,quantum learning systems likewise suffer from such forgetting problem in classification tasks emerging from various application scenes.We show that based on the local geometrical information in the loss function landscape of the trained model,a uniform strategy can be adapted to overcome the forgetting problem in the incremental learning setting.Our results uncover the catastrophic forgetting phenomena in quantum machine learning and offer a practical method to overcome this problem,which opens a new avenue for exploring potential quantum advantages towards continual learning. 展开更多

Despite increasing evidence about the value and importance of breastfeeding, less than half of the world's infants and youngchildren (aged 0-36 months) are breastfed as recommended. This Series paper examines the social, political, and economic reasonsfor this problem. First, this paper highlights the power of the commercial milk formula (CMF) industry to commodify the feedingof infants and young children;influence policy at both national and international levels in ways that grow and sustain CMF markets;and externalise the social, environmental, and economic costs of CMF. Second, this paper examines how breastfeeding isundermined by economic policies and systems that ignore the value of care work by women, including breastfeeding, and by theinadequacy of maternity rights protection across the world, especially for poorer women. Third, this paper presents three reasonswhy health systems often do not provide adequate breastfeeding protection, promotion, and support. These reasons are thegendered and biomedical power systems that deny women-centred and culturally appropriate care;the economic and ideologicalfactors that accept, and even encourage, commercial influence and conflicts of interest;and the fiscal and economic policies thatleave governments with insufficient funds to adequately protect, promote, and support breastfeeding. We outline six sets of widerangingsocial, political, and economic reforms required to overcome these deeply embedded commercial and structural barriersto breastfeeding. 展开更多
